What each one is

The product in its own terms, so the numbers below have context.

StyleLint

Leader

Stylelint is an open-source CSS linter with over 100 built-in rules that helps developers catch errors, enforce conventions, and automatically fix issues. It supports plugins for custom rules and can parse CSS-like languages such as SCSS and Sass.

Independently observed

Trunk

A platform that identifies unstable tests, automatically isolates them from blocking merges, and provides intelligent merge queue management to reduce build delays and developer friction.
